Town Hall Terraces, Morrisville, NC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ent a home in Town Hall Terraces?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Town Hall Terraces 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,622 | $1,450 | $1,795 |
| Town Hall Terraces 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,065 | $1,495 | $2,840 |
| Town Hall Terraces 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,517 | $1,100 | $7,995 |
| Town Hall Terraces 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,237 | $2,425 | $4,600 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Town Hall Terraces
What type of rentals are currently available in Town Hall Terraces?
There are currently 66 Apartments for Rent in Town Hall Terraces, NC with pricing that ranges from $1,043 to $7,407. There are also 98 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Town Hall Terraces ranging from $799 to $7,995.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Town Hall Terraces?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Town Hall Terraces ranges from $799 to $7,995 with an average monthly rent of $2,101.
